Hosta
'Alice Gladden'
Dick & Jane Ward (ONIR)
1998
III -
Medium
-
3 -
Gold
ID #01511
Plant:
39 inch diameter,
19 inches high.
Mound-like
with a moderate growth rate.
Leaf:
11 in. long,
7 in. wide
14
pair of
prominant
veins.
Leaf center color is
Yellow gold
with a
flat
margin.
Slightly shiny on top,
dull underneath;
Leaf appearance is
moderately wavey
.
Leaf shape is ovate
with a cordate base
.
Scape:
25 inches high.
Ranges from 23 inches
up to 26 inches high.
Flower:
.75 in. long.
Color is
near white,
bell shape;
In Columbus, Ohio:
Bloom starts 7/10
bloom peaks on 7/20
finishes 8/1
start code 4
peak code 4
finish code 5
.
.
Seed:
viable.
Pod color is
green.
Clump History:
The original seedling,
The clump measured was
5
years old, growing in Columbus, Ohio.
